Dany Jean is a 23-year-old football player who plays as a left winger for Torreense, born on November 28, 2002, who is left-footed. Follow Dany Jean on FotMob for live match updates, detailed statistics, career history, transfer news, FotMob ratings, and comprehensive performance analytics.
In the 2025/2026 Liga Portugal 2 season, Dany Jean has recorded 3 goals, 1,857 minutes, 6 yellow cards, 2 red cards.
Dany Jean scores highly on Goals and Minutes compared to left wingers in the Liga Portugal 2.

Dany Jean's career has also included time at Rodez, Strasbourg, Avranches, Strasbourg B, and Arcahaie.
On the international stage, Dany Jean has represented Haiti, Haiti Under 23, Haiti U17, and Haiti U20.
